对STL容器、算法、迭代器等的使用在C++类工作的面试撕题中基本跑不掉,这很容易看出一个候选人的coding能力,同时日常工作中也会经常使用,我最近面了一些朋友,包括过去见过很多朋友无论是在做leetcode题目或者一些C++场景题的时候,对STL的使用并不熟练,这一眼就可以看出来学习的时间还不长,可能会导致面试结果并不好,所以总结
STL函数 accumulate(num.begin(), num.end(), 0); // std::accumulate 可以很方便地求和 reverse(ans.begin(), ans.end());//vecotr 顺序反转 double pow( double x, double y );//计算x的y次幂 isdigit(char c = …